How to Successfully Sell Home Decor and Furniture Online

Selling home decor and furniture online is a growing opportunity as more consumers turn to e-commerce for stylish, functional, and unique pieces to enhance their living spaces. To succeed in this competitive market, you need to combine high-quality products, compelling visuals, and effective marketing. Here’s a guide to successfully selling home decor and furniture online.
1. Define Your Target Market
Identifying your target market ensures your offerings align with customer needs. Consider:
- Demographics: Focus on age groups, income levels, and lifestyle preferences.
- Design Styles: Cater to specific trends like modern, minimalist, rustic, or bohemian decor.
- Customer Needs: Address key factors such as functionality, sustainability, or affordability.
2. Offer High-Quality Visuals
Home decor and furniture buyers rely on visuals to make purchasing decisions. Ensure your images:
- Show Context: Display products in real-life settings to help customers visualize them in their spaces.
- Provide Multiple Angles: Capture front, side, and back views along with close-ups of details.
- Include Dimensions: Overlay measurements or provide scaled photos for size clarity.
3. Create Detailed Product Descriptions
Comprehensive descriptions build trust and reduce uncertainty. Include:
- Materials: Specify fabrics, wood types, or other materials used.
- Care Instructions: Provide tips for maintaining durability and appearance.
- Custom Options: Highlight available finishes, colors, or sizes.
4. Focus on SEO and Keywords
Optimizing your website for search engines helps customers find your products. Tips include:
- Long-Tail Keywords: Use phrases like “modern wooden coffee table” or “handmade ceramic vases.”
- Meta Descriptions: Write compelling summaries for each product page to attract clicks.
- Alt Text: Add descriptive alt text to all images for better search visibility.
5. Provide Virtual Try-On or Visualization Tools
Help customers visualize your products in their spaces with tools like:
- AR Integration: Allow users to place 3D models of furniture in their rooms using augmented reality.
- Room Planners: Include interactive tools for designing layouts with your products.
- Color Previews: Let customers experiment with color options before purchasing.
6. Leverage Social Media for Marketing
Social media platforms are ideal for showcasing home decor and furniture. Strategies include:
- Inspirational Content: Share styled room setups, design tips, and trend updates.
- User-Generated Content: Feature photos from customers who’ve styled your products.
- Interactive Campaigns: Host polls, Q&A sessions, or virtual design contests.
7. Prioritize Customer Experience
Providing an exceptional shopping experience builds trust and loyalty. Focus on:
- Easy Returns: Offer flexible return policies to reduce purchasing hesitation.
- Detailed Shipping Info: Clearly state delivery times, fees, and assembly services.
- Responsive Support: Provide quick assistance via live chat, email, or phone.
